The Gundam Ground Type arrives as the 11th kit in the SD Cross Silhouette lineup. The gimmick of swapping from the SD Frame to the separately sold CS Frame works the same way as before — most of the features are identical, just with a new design — but the notable addition here is the new hip joint gimmick for the CS Frame.

The new CS Frame hip joint gimmick includes a movable hip section, which lets you pull off the Ground Type's signature kneeling firing pose quite convincingly. It's not possible with the SD Frame since the knees don't bend, so you'll definitely need the separately sold CS Frame for that. You can also reposition the shield's internal mounting parts to stand it upright for the pose — it feels like a little more thought went into this one compared to other SDCS kits.

The Gundam Ground Type's signature container storage gimmick is also recreated here, though unlike the original you can't disassemble and neatly arrange everything inside — it's more like just tossing things in loosely. That said, the overall build quality is clean and it's got that adorable, bright-eyed SD charm, so if you're a fan of SD kits, this one should be a fun time. :-)
